Output 3638dfa4d188f092e4bb45e30fdfd43a1004e291e16203a53f057e3f32dd9c19:3

value
20998700
script pubkey
OP_0 OP_PUSHBYTES_32 82e8f023520a568b77a1334996008f2f74fb8a81d8f86afe5605c1b758cf911c
address
bc1qst50qg6jpftgkaapxdyevqy09a60hz5pmrux4ljkqhqmwkx0jywq0vskg2
transaction
3638dfa4d188f092e4bb45e30fdfd43a1004e291e16203a53f057e3f32dd9c19
spent
true